I'm thinking of heading up the southwest ridge of Telegraph, starting from the Chapman Trail. Has anyone done this, and if so how difficult was it? Any technical skills or ropes required? Thanks in advance.

Yeah, in winter. I wouldn't do it any other time. Crampons and an axe (and helmet) in winter when it's consolidated.

I started on the West Face next to One Nut Wonder, and took a gully to the right which joins the ridge near the top. Great views, easy climbing, some easy mixed climbing along the way that you can climb or avoid. I call it 'The Cool Fun Route'.
